Nude in 'contre-jour' Pierre Bonnard's intimate domestic scenes revolutionized how artists depicted private moments, capturing the play of light filtering through windows with unprecedented sensitivity. Created in 1908, this work exemplifies the Nabis movement's interest in color harmony and decorative composition, while the backlighting technique—*contre-jour*—dissolves the figure into shimmering patterns of warm and cool tones. Bonnard's approach transforms a simple interior scene into a luminous meditation on perception and atmosphere, where the figure becomes inseparable from the dappled light surrounding it.
